titleOfInvention |
Co-crosslinking system for an encapsulating film comprising a methacrylamide compound |
abstract |
The present invention relates to a first composition (Z) comprising (i) at least one compound (I) selected from the group consisting of triallyl isocyanurate and triallyl tricyanate, Among them, the compound (I) is preferably triallyl isocyanurate; and (ii) at least one methacrylamide compound. The invention also relates to a second composition (B), which comprises the first composition (Z) and at least one polyolefin copolymer. The present invention finally relates to the use of the composition (B) for manufacturing a film for encapsulating an electronic device (especially a solar cell). |
